Issued in conjunction with a series of 2000-2001 exhibitions that trace "the evolution of our national meals through an exploration of English paintings. Works by masters such as Van Aken, Zoffany and Vanessa Bell provide convincing proof that the food of the past gives us a keen insight into the social life of our ancestors. Authentic re-creations of period meal setttings and decorative art objects associated with the table complete the plcture, offering a rare glimpse into the eating habits of British men and women from the reign of Elizabeth I to that of Elizabeth II."
